BOSTON – After taking midweek action off, Suffolk women's basketball returns to the hardwood Saturday, Feb. 9 as it stops by Colby Sawyer for a 1 p.m. GNAC contest.

RAMS RUNDOWN
Suffolk swept a three-game week to improve to 17-5 on the season and 8-1 against conference competition, which puts the Rams in a two-way tie for second-place in the league standings.   

Jenni-Rose DiCecco has directed Suffolk to its success as the floor general leads the way offensively for the Rams with 17.2 ppg and 4.4 apg. The sophomore guard chips in defensively as well with a squad-best 2.8 spg to go along with 5.7 rpg, good for second on the team.

Alexis Hackett pitches in on both sides of the ball as well. The junior notched a double-double effort with 11.4 rpg and 11.5 ppg.

Allie Lopes and Marissa Gudauskas chip in 9.6 ppg and 9.0 ppg, respectively, to Suffolk's 67.4 ppg offense.

CHARGERS CATCH UP
Colby Sawyer took a tightly contested contest at Norwich, 55-53, to move to 14-8 on the year and 6-3 in league play. 

The Chargers 59.3 ppg offense is anchored by the duo of Tianna Sugars (16.6 ppg) and Lexie Hamilton (13.4 ppg). The pair paces the pack on the glass as well. Sugars produces 10.5 rpg to average a double-double effort, while Hamilton tallies 6.0 rpg.

INSIDE THE SERIES

  • Suffolk and Colby Sawyer will take the hardwood against one another for the 23rd time overall and first as conference foes.
  • Overall, the Rams trail the all-time series with the Chargers, 8-14 and looks to snap a two-game skid versus CSC.
